At approximately 2:15 this afternoon the oncologist Dr. Negrea gave us the words we have been anticipating with dread. Cheryl, the love of my life has stage IV ovarian cancer.
The PET scan done yesterday confirmed the pelvic ultrasound of last Friday. Her right ovary has a tumor about 2 X 2.5 inches, there are numerous tumors in her abdomen and numerous ascites (fluid sacs) which is also indicative of ovarian cancer. Her CA 125 count (cancer antigen specific to ovarian cancer) is over 600 (normal is around 35). All of this is in addition to the pleural effusion (fluid buildup) in her lung cavity where cancer was first noted. On a good note, the biopsy of her lungs came back as negative for cancer. Praise the Lord for small victories.
Dr. Negrea was very forthcoming that at stage IV, ovarian cancer is considered treatable but not curable. In the next few days, Cheryl will be transferred to the care of Dr. Burke, a gynecologic oncologist at Memorial Health in Savannah. He will be doing an assessment as soon as possible and scheduling exploratory surgery to do a complete hysterectomy and tumor debulking followed by in-hospital chemo as soon as Cheryl has healed enough to tolerate it.
The follow on plan is for her to be returned to the care of Dr. Negrea in Hinesville for chemo every three weeks until they get the cancer into remission.
